Benefits Of False Bay’s NC(V) Programme

Careersportal.co.za spoke to False Bay College's Campus Manager about the benefits of studying ICT at their College.

The NC(V) programmes are designed to provide students with a focused and practical education, starting after Grade 9. These programmes offer a perfect mix of theoretical knowledge and hands-on experience, aligning students with the skills required for their chosen career paths.

One significant advantage of vocational training is the opportunity for learning both in the classroom and on the job. This approach not only enhances academic knowledge but also equips students with practical skills that are directly applicable in the workplace.
Entry Requirements And Options

To enrol in the NC(V) ICT programme, students need a Grade 9 Certificate or an equivalent NQF Level 1 qualification. The programme is offered full-time at False Bay check here College's Fish Hoek and Khayelitsha Campus.
